How Do Cantilever Staircases Work?
Unlike traditional staircases, these stairs connect at one end only, usually to a supporting wall or frame. The treads protrude with no visible support underneath, which results in a floating look. This method not only adds visual interest and a sense of openness, but also demands precise engineering.
